# Fix subQ deadlock: blocking writeTBQueue inside connLock
|
||||
|
||||
## Problem
|
||||
|
||||
Users report that message reception silently and permanently stops across all connections, with no error alerts. The app appears functional but no messages arrive. Recovery requires restart.
|
||||
|
||||
Root cause: a deadlock between worker threads holding `connLock` and the `agentSubscriber` (sole `subQ` reader).
|
||||
|
||||
### The deadlock mechanism
|
||||
|
||||
`subQ` (`TBQueue ATransmission`, capacity 4096 on mobile / 1024 on desktop) is the single pipeline between the agent layer and the chat layer. The `agentSubscriber` thread (`Commands.hs:4373`) is its **sole reader**.
|
||||
|
||||
Three code sites hold `connLock` and call blocking `writeTBQueue subQ` without a fullness check. When `subQ` is full, these block while holding the lock. If `agentSubscriber` simultaneously needs the same `connLock` (via `sendMessagesB_` → `withConnLocks`), it blocks too — creating a circular wait:
|
||||
|
||||
- **Worker**: holds `connLock(X)`, waits for `subQ` space (needs `agentSubscriber` to read)
|
||||
- **agentSubscriber**: sole `subQ` reader, waits for `connLock(X)` (needs worker to release)
|
||||
- **Result**: permanent silent deadlock — no exception, no alert, all connections blocked
|

### ConnId overlap verified
|
||||
|
||||
No guard prevents a connection undergoing queue rotation (AM_QTEST_) or ACK processing from being included in `sendMessagesB_`'s batch. During these operations, the connection has `connStatus == ConnReady`, passing all filters in `memberSendAction`.
|
||||
|
||||
### Cascade amplification
|
||||
|
||||
Once any single deadlock triggers, `subQ` never drains. ALL other threads that attempt `writeTBQueue subQ` block progressively — their locks are held forever too. The entire threading system freezes within seconds.
|

## Analysis: `withConnLocks` in `sendMessagesB_`
|
||||
|
||||
### FACT: the lock protects ratchet encryption state
|
||||
|
||||
`sendMessagesB_` (Agent.hs:1708-1713) acquires `withConnLocks` and executes:
|
||||
|
||||
1. **`getConn_`** — reads connection metadata, send queues from DB
|
||||
2. **`setConnPQSupport`** — updates PQ encryption flag per connection
|
||||
3. **`enqueueMessagesB`** → `enqueueMessageB` → `storeSentMsg_` which calls:
|
||||
- **`updateSndIds`** (AgentStore.hs:899) — increments `internalSndId` (sequential send counter)
|
||||
- **`agentRatchetEncryptHeader`** (Agent.hs:3698) — reads current ratchet via `getRatchetForUpdate`, encrypts message header via `rcEncryptHeader`, writes advanced ratchet state via `updateRatchet`
|
||||
- **`createSndMsg`** + **`createSndMsgDelivery`** — inserts message and delivery records
|
||||
|
||||
All operations run within `unsafeWithStore` → `withTransaction` (single DB transaction per batch).
|
||||
|
||||
### FACT: the lock CANNOT be removed
|
||||
|
||||
Without `withConnLocks`, concurrent `sendMessagesB_` calls targeting the same connection would:
|
||||
- Read the same ratchet state, both encrypt, one overwrite the other → **ratchet desync** (unrecoverable)
|
||||
- Get duplicate `internalSndId` values → **message ID collision**
|
||||
- Race on `setConnPQSupport` → **PQ state inconsistency**
|
||||
|
||||
The lock serializes ALL operations on the connection's encryption state. Removing it would introduce data corruption.
|
||||
|
||||
Note: `sendMessage` (singular, line 530) uses the same `sendMessagesB_` function — there is no lock-free send path.
|
||||
|
||||
### Eliminated strategies
|
||||
|
||||
- **Strategy C (remove lock)**: The lock protects ratchet encryption. Removing it causes unrecoverable ratchet desync. Eliminated.
|
||||
- **Strategy A (async dispatch)**: All 22 chat-layer callers use `deliverMessagesB` return values (delivery IDs, PQ state) synchronously. `forkIO` loses results. Eliminated.
|
||||
- **Strategy W (isFullTBQueue + pending TVar)**: The existing pattern (lines 1937, 3216) buffers events in a local TVar and flushes after lock release. Between lock release and flush, another thread can acquire the same connLock and write events to subQ — reordering events within the same connection. This trades a visible deadlock for invisible ordering bugs. Eliminated.
|
||||
- **Strategy O (per-connection overflow queues)**: Bounded overflow queues with "drop when full" were analyzed. Drop consequences are unacceptable at 5 of 6 write sites — CONF, INFO, CON cause permanent connection failure after ACK; INV loses connection invitations; SENT/MERR leave messages stuck forever. Unbounded overflow defeats backpressure. Eliminated.
|

## Solution: move subQ writes outside connLock
|
||||
|
||||
### Root cause
|
||||
|
||||
The `writeTBQueue subQ` calls at the 3 deadlock sites are inside `connLock` by accident of code structure, not necessity. `connLock` protects ratchet encryption state and DB consistency. The `notify` calls write informational events to `subQ` — they do not modify any state that `connLock` protects.
|
||||
|
||||
Moving the writes outside the lock scope eliminates the deadlock: blocking `writeTBQueue subQ` without holding `connLock` is safe — agentSubscriber is free to acquire the lock, process events, and drain `subQ`.
|
||||
|
||||
### Why reordering doesn't matter at these sites
|
||||
|
||||
The chat layer handlers for the 3 deadlock site events do NOT advance the ratchet:
|
||||
|
||||
| Event | Chat handler | Calls sendMessagesB_? |
|
||||
|-------|-------------|----------------------|
|
||||
| SWITCH SPCompleted | Creates internal chat item, updates UI | **No** |
|
||||
| ERR INTERNAL | Logs error to view | **No** |
|
||||
| MSGNTF | `toView CEvtNtfMessage` → empty output | **No** |
|
||||
|
||||
Events that DO trigger ratchet advances (CON, SENT, QCONT → `sendPendingGroupMessages` → `sendMessagesB_`) are all already written OUTSIDE `connLock` in the current code.
|
||||
|
||||
Ratchet state lives in the DB, not in subQ events. agentSubscriber processes events sequentially regardless of arrival order. The SENT-before-SWITCH race already exists in the current code (new queue worker writes SENT outside connLock while old queue worker writes SWITCH inside connLock).
|

### Race analysis
|
||||
|
||||
Window between connLock release and subQ write at Site 1:
|
||||
|
||||
| Thread | Can acquire connLock(X)? | Writes subQ? | Consequence |
|
||||
|--------|-------------------------|-------------|-------------|
|
||||
| agentSubscriber via sendMessagesB_ | Yes | **No** (encrypts only) | No race |
|
||||
| processSMP for connId X | Yes | Yes (pending flush) | MSG before SWITCH — cosmetic |
|
||||
| runCommandProcessing for connId X | Yes | Yes (pending flush) | Command response before SWITCH — cosmetic |
|
||||
| New queue delivery worker | No (SENT outside lock) | Yes | SENT before SWITCH — cosmetic, **already exists in current code** |
|
||||
|
||||
All races are cosmetic UI ordering. None affect ratchet state, protocol correctness, or message delivery.
|
